Carlsbad CA, USA - June 9, 2006—Today, Thomson ResearchSoft (www.researchsoft.com),
a business of The Thomson Corporation, ships a major upgrade to EndNote®—the
bibliographic management software used by millions of researchers,
librarians and students. The industry standard for creating easy
bibliographies and managing references, EndNote X now introduces
expanded PDF management, increased flexibility in viewing, searching
and handling reference information, and more.

Expanded PDF Management
EndNote X introduces a new way to manage PDFs. Simply drag and
drop a PDF file onto an EndNote record. EndNote stores the file
with the EndNote references, and creates a link automatically.
Existing PDF links in an EndNote library can be converted to the
new PDF management system in one step. And the new compressed
library option creates a single-file backup for easy transport of
an EndNote library between computers. These time-saving features
make it easy to share an EndNote library, including the linked
PDFs, with colleagues.
Increased Flexibility in Handling Reference
Information
EndNote X provides users with more flexibility in how they work with
their references. Users can view up to eight fields in the reference
list display, and click-sort column heads to locate records quickly.
PDF links are identified easily with a new PDF icon. The reference
edit window now includes a new option to “show and hide empty
fields” to reduce scrolling through reference detail. And in
response to user requests, new reference types are available—Grant,
Ancient Text, Dictionary and Encyclopedia.
New Ways to Search and Connect
Now users can search EndNote libraries using the new “begins with”
or “ends with” options for fields and words. And EndNote X offers
many more ways to connect EndNote with bibliographic databases and
publishing styles—800+ connections to online sources, 540+ import
filters and over 2,300 journal styles!
Pricing and Availability
EndNote X is designed for Windows 2000 and XP. The list price of
EndNote X is $299.95 USD. Students in North America can purchase
EndNote X for $109.95 USD with a valid student I.D. For a list of
international distributors, go to
www.endnote.com. Special upgrade prices are available to owners
of previous versions. EndNote X is now available from Thomson
ResearchSoft, college and university bookstores, and authorized
resellers worldwide. EndNote X for Mac OS X will ship summer 2006.
